本文目录导读:
概述
随着互联网的飞速发展,应用安全已经成为网络安全的重要组成部分,应用安全涉及的范围广泛,包括软件、系统、数据等多个层面,本文将从五大关键领域对应用安全进行详细解析。
应用安全五大关键领域
1、软件安全
图片来源于网络,如有侵权联系删除
软件安全是应用安全的基础,主要关注以下几个方面:
(1)代码安全:确保软件代码的健壮性,避免潜在的安全漏洞。
(2)加密算法:使用安全的加密算法,保护数据传输和存储过程中的安全性。
(3)身份认证:建立有效的用户身份认证机制,防止未授权访问。
(4)访问控制:实现严格的访问控制策略,确保用户权限的合理分配。
(5)安全审计:对软件运行过程中的异常行为进行监控和记录,便于问题追踪和修复。
2、系统安全
系统安全主要针对操作系统、网络设备和数据库等底层系统,涉及以下内容:
(1)操作系统安全:定期更新操作系统补丁,修复已知漏洞。
(2)网络设备安全:配置防火墙、入侵检测系统等,防范网络攻击。
(3)数据库安全:采用安全的数据库设计,加密存储敏感数据,防止数据泄露。
图片来源于网络,如有侵权联系删除
(4)安全策略:制定并执行严格的安全策略,确保系统安全稳定运行。
3、数据安全
数据安全是应用安全的核心,主要包括以下方面:
(1)数据加密:对敏感数据进行加密存储和传输,防止数据泄露。
(2)数据备份:定期进行数据备份,确保数据安全。
(3)数据访问控制:限制用户对数据的访问权限,防止未授权访问。
(4)数据审计:对数据访问、修改等操作进行审计,便于追踪和追溯。
4、代码审计
代码审计是发现和修复软件安全漏洞的重要手段,主要包括以下内容:
(1)静态代码审计:对源代码进行静态分析,发现潜在的安全漏洞。
(2)动态代码审计:在软件运行过程中进行动态分析,发现运行时漏洞。
图片来源于网络,如有侵权联系删除
(3)安全编码规范:制定和推广安全编码规范,提高软件安全性。
5、安全测试
安全测试是确保应用安全的重要环节,主要包括以下内容:
(1)渗透测试:模拟黑客攻击,发现系统漏洞。
(2)安全漏洞扫描:对系统进行扫描,发现已知漏洞。
(3)安全评估:对应用进行安全评估,确定安全风险等级。
(4)安全培训:提高开发人员的安全意识,降低安全风险。
应用安全是网络安全的重要组成部分,涵盖软件、系统、数据等多个层面,通过关注软件安全、系统安全、数据安全、代码审计和安全测试等五大关键领域,可以有效提高应用的安全性,保障用户信息的安全和稳定。
标签: #应用安全包括哪些内容呢
评论列表